My son is mad rat and five male pet rats of his own, so when his birthday came really don't have to think very long.I based on shape and colouring of his, Homestyle Rat Birthday Cake on his favorite rat "bolt".
First baked a cake of marble (choc and vanilla) in a pan loaf by using a method based on Madeira.Once refrigerated cold during the night to make it easier to carve.
The next day forms the cake in a sort of elongated egg with a serrated knife. Then iced cake all buttercream with a base in natural colouring. I left that to set a while and then used a piping bag to apply the colorization of Hood I used a fork to add texture to coat the rat.
The nose and ears and tail were made also of pink frosting fudge and small white teeth fondant. dark chocolate shavings for eyes and, finally, mustache of spaghetti. He is sitting on a fondant "hammock" with paw prints, painted over with food colours and the candles are seated in a bowl filled with clean rat cake cuttings and iced to match the cake.
